LLVM 3.6 requires the second parameter to getSmallConstantTripCount() need to be exiting block.
See code below.
unsigned ScalarEvolution::getSmallConstantTripCount(Loop *L,
                                                    BasicBlock *ExitingBlock) {
  assert(ExitingBlock && "Must pass a non-null exiting block!");
  assert(L->isLoopExiting(ExitingBlock) &&
         "Exiting block must actually branch out of the loop!");

I checked LoopUnrollPass in llvm. The logic below maybe better than my modification:
  BasicBlock *ExitingBlock = L->getLoopLatch();
  if (!ExitingBlock || !L->isLoopExiting(ExitingBlock))
    ExitingBlock = L->getExitingBlock();
  if (ExitingBlock) {
    TripCount = SE->getSmallConstantTripCount(L, ExitingBlock);
    TripMultiple = SE->getSmallConstantTripMultiple(L, ExitingBlock);
  }

> What the assertion does it hit with LLVM 3.6?
> 
> The original purpose to use latch block is:
> 
>   // Find "latch trip count". UnrollLoop assumes that control cannot exit
>   // via the loop latch on any iteration prior to TripCount. The loop may exit
>   // early via an earlier branch.
> 
> So if you use an exiting block here, you change the original logic, and as you
> may know, one loop may have many exiting block, and some exiting block
> may exit very early, so you may get a wrong currTripCount for the current
> loop if you change to use an exiting block here.
